#include "config.h"
#include <stdio.h>
#include <stdlib.h>
#include <string.h>
#ifdef HAVE_UNISTD_H
#include <unistd.h>
#endif
#include <sys/stat.h>
#include <limits.h>
#include <errno.h>
#include <assert.h>
#include "internal.h"
#include "pkcs15.h"
static int generate_cache_filename(struct sc_pkcs15_card *p15card,
const sc_path_t *path,
char *buf, size_t bufsize)
{
char dir[PATH_MAX];
char pathname[SC_MAX_PATH_SIZE*2+1];
int r;
const u8 *pathptr;
size_t i, pathlen;
if (path->type != SC_PATH_TYPE_PATH)
return SC_ERROR_INVALID_ARGUMENTS;
assert(path->len <= SC_MAX_PATH_SIZE);
r = sc_get_cache_dir(p15card->card->ctx, dir, sizeof(dir));
if (r)
return r;
pathptr = path->value;
pathlen = path->len;
if (pathlen > 2 && memcmp(pathptr, "\x3F\x00", 2) == 0) {
pathptr += 2;
pathlen -= 2;
}
for (i = 0; i < pathlen; i++)
sprintf(pathname + 2*i, "%02X", pathptr[i]);
if (p15card->serial_number != NULL) {
if (p15card->last_update != NULL)
r = snprintf(buf, bufsize, "%s/%s_%s_%s", dir,
p15card->serial_number, p15card->last_update,
pathname);
else
r = snprintf(buf, bufsize, "%s/%s_DATE_%s", dir,
p15card->serial_number, pathname);
if (r < 0)
return SC_ERROR_BUFFER_TOO_SMALL;
} else
return SC_ERROR_INVALID_ARGUMENTS;
return SC_SUCCESS;
}
int sc_pkcs15_read_cached_file(struct sc_pkcs15_card *p15card,
const sc_path_t *path,
u8 **buf, size_t *bufsize)
{
char fname[PATH_MAX];
int r;
FILE *f;
size_t count, offset, got;
struct stat stbuf;
u8 *data = NULL;
r = generate_cache_filename(p15card, path, fname, sizeof(fname));
if (r != 0)
return r;
r = stat(fname, &stbuf);
if (r)
return SC_ERROR_FILE_NOT_FOUND;
if (path->count < 0) {
count = stbuf.st_size;
offset = 0;
} else {
count = path->count;
offset = path->index;
if (offset + count > (size_t)stbuf.st_size)
return SC_ERROR_FILE_NOT_FOUND; /* cache file bad? */
}
if (*buf == NULL) {
data = (u8 *) malloc((size_t)stbuf.st_size);
if (data == NULL)
return SC_ERROR_OUT_OF_MEMORY;
} else
if (count > *bufsize)
return SC_ERROR_BUFFER_TOO_SMALL;
f = fopen(fname, "rb");
if (f == NULL) {
if (data)
free(data);
return SC_ERROR_FILE_NOT_FOUND;
}
if (offset)
fseek(f, (long)offset, SEEK_SET);
if (data)
*buf = data;
got = fread(*buf, 1, count, f);
fclose(f);
if (got != count) {
if (data)
free(data);
return SC_ERROR_BUFFER_TOO_SMALL;
}
*bufsize = count;
if (data)
*buf = data;
return 0;
}
int sc_pkcs15_cache_file(struct sc_pkcs15_card *p15card,
const sc_path_t *path,
const u8 *buf, size_t bufsize)
{
char fname[PATH_MAX];
int r;
FILE *f;
size_t c;
r = generate_cache_filename(p15card, path, fname, sizeof(fname));
if (r != 0)
return r;
f = fopen(fname, "wb");
/* If the open failed because the cache directory does
* not exist, create it and a re-try the fopen() call.
*/
if (f == NULL && errno == ENOENT) {
if ((r = sc_make_cache_dir(p15card->card->ctx)) < 0)
return r;
f = fopen(fname, "wb");
}
if (f == NULL)
return 0;
c = fwrite(buf, 1, bufsize, f);
fclose(f);
if (c != bufsize) {
sc_debug(p15card->card->ctx, "fwrite() wrote only %d bytes", c);
unlink(fname);
return SC_ERROR_INTERNAL;
}
return 0;
}
